while it "might" be the case that the XM franchise has overall better drama than the MCU group of movies it is only slightly better in that department where as the action in the MCU blows away the XM franchise.
These are superhero movies where I want to see them doing super stuff while looking good doing it and not Wolverine doing the same fight moves for 16 years, Magneto floating in one spot and Rogue walking around sad.
I certainly don't dislike the XM movies...well not true I do XMO and Deadpool.
I even thought XMA was ok.
The MCU has raised the bar with superheroes doing superheroes stuff, sorry if that's upsetting to you X-Men groupies lol.
Power Rangers is just a mild fascination because I love Godzilla.